Windows 11 DirectStorage BypassIO 지원되지 않음 TKFsFtM 해결 방법

이 가이드는 Windows 11에서 DirectStorage BypassIO 지원되지 않음 해결 방법에 대해 설명합니다.

DirectStorage는 DirectX 12 Ultimate를 지원하는 GPU 및 빠른 읽기 및 쓰기 속도를 지원하는 NVMe SSD 드라이브를 활용해 게임 로딩 속도를 크게 단축하는 기술입니다.

DirectStorage 지원됨
<Xbox Game Bar – DirectStorage 지원됨>

DirectStorage 기능 지원 여부를 확인하는 방법으로는 명령 프롬프트에서 파일 시스템 및 스토리지 관련 기능을 다룰 수 있는 fsutil 명령어를 사용하거나, Xbox Game Bar에서 확인할 수 있습니다.

일반적으로 아래와 같은 요건을 충족할 경우 DirectStorage 기능을 사용할 수 있습니다.

  • NVMe SSD (PCIe 4.0 권장)
  • DirectX 12 및 Shader Model 6.0 지원 그래픽 카드
  • Windows 11

DirectStorage BypassIO 지원되지 않음 TKFsFtM 해결 방법

DirectStorage 기능은 GPU, NVMe 등 사용 요건을 충족할 경우 자동으로 활성화되므로 사용자가 수동으로 설정할 필요가 없습니다.

그러나 일부 사용자는 H/W, S/W 모두 요건을 충족하지만, BypassIO 미지원 메시지가 나타날 수 있으며, 이러한 문제를 해결하는 방법을 살펴 봅니다.

01 Xbox Game Bar에서 DirectStorage 지원 확인

Xbox Game Bar 기능을 사용하여 DirectStorage 지원 여부를 확인하려면 다음 단계를 수행합니다.

Xbox Game Bar 열고 설정 진입

키보드 단축키 Win + G 키를 눌러 Xbox Game Bar 기능을 엽니다.

Xbox Game Bar에서 톱니바퀴 모양의 [설정] 아이콘을 클릭합니다.

설정 더 보기 클릭

설정창에서 “설정 더 보기” 옵션을 클릭합니다.

게임 기능 선택

설정 더 보기에서 “게임 기능” 옵션을 선택합니다.

DirectStorage 지원 여부 확인

게임 기능 옵션 선택 시 DirectX 및 DirectStorage 정보를 확인할 수 있습니다.

  • 그래픽 : 시스템은 DirectX 12 Ultimate를 사용할 준비가 되었습니다.
  • GPU : DirectStorage 최적화됨
  • OS : 이 버전의 Windows 최신 DirectStorage IO 최적화를 지원합니다.
  • 드라이브 상태 : C:\DirectStorage 지원됨

02 BypassIO 지원되지 않음:TKFsFtM 해결 방법

일반적으로 요건을 충족하면 앞서 살펴본 것처럼 DirectStorage 기능이 활성화된 상태입니다.

그러나 요건을 충족하고 있지만 설치된 드라이버로 인해 사용할 수 없는 경우도 종종 있습니다.

BypassIO 지원되지 않음 TKFsFtM

예를 들어 일부 사용자는 GPU, NVMe 등 요구 조건을 충족함에도, 위와 같이 “드라이버로 인해 BypassIO가 지원되지 않음: TKFsFtM” 메시지가 나타날 수도 있습니다.

BypassIO 지원되지 않음 TKfSFtM

관리자로 실행한 명령 프롬프트에서 fsutil 명령어로 확인해도 동일한 문제가 확인됩니다.

  • “C:\Windows\System32″의 BypassIo는 현재 지원되지 않음
    • 상태 : 506 (최소한 하나의 미니필터가 바이패스 IO를 지원하지 않습니다)
    • 드라이버 : 드라이버 명 (예: TKFsFtM)
    • 이유 : The specified minifilter does not support bypass IO.
    • 저장소 유형 : NVMe
    • 저장소 드라이버 : BypassIo 비호환

물론 사용자 시스템 환경에 따라 “드라이버” 이름은 달라질 수 있습니다. 그러나 일반적으로 해당 드라이버를 제거하면 이러한 문제를 간단히 해결할 수 있습니다.

BypassIO 지원되지 않음 문제 발생 시 TKFsFt64.sys 파일을 제거하거나 파일 이름 변경

예를 들어 “TKFsFt64.sys” 파일은 “C:\Winodws\Syste32” 경로에서 찾을 수 있습니다.

🔦 참고 : 위 예시 이미지는 nProtect Internet Security 프로그램을 삭제한 상태이며, 관련 파일에는 자동으로 확장자가 ".sys_" 형식으로 변경된 상태입니다. (TKFsFt64.sys → TKFsFt64.sys_)

해당 경로에서 파일을 삭제하는 것으로 해결할 수도 있지만, 어떤 프로그램에서 어떤 목적으로 사용하는지 알 수 없는 상황에서 무턱대고 삭제할 수도 없는 노릇입니다.

예시의 TKFsFt 드라이버는 INCA Internet에서 개발한 nProtect Online Security 등 보안 프로그램에서 제공하는 서비스로, 인터넷 뱅킹 등 금융 서비스 이용 시 불가항력으로 설치되는 프로그램 중 하나입니다.

DirectStorage(BypassIO 비호환) 문제는 간단하게 nProtect Online Security 보안 프로그램을 삭제하면 해결할 수 있습니다.

Method 01. Windows 설정에서 앱 제거

BypassIO 지원되지 않음 문제 발생 시 Windows 설정에서 nProtect Online Security 제거

키보드 단축키 Win + I 키를 누르고 설정에서 [앱 > 설치된 앱]을 클릭합니다.

검색 창에서 “inca” 또는 “nProtect” 검색 후 해당 앱의 오른쪽에서 [⋯] 아이콘을 누르고 [제거] 옵션을 선택합니다.

Method 02. 프로그램 및 기능에서 앱 제거

BypassIO 지원되지 않음 문제 발생 시 제어판의 프로그램 및 기능에서 nProtect Online Security 제거

키보드 단축키 Win + R 키를 눌러 실행 대화 상자를 열고 control 입력 후 Enter 키를 눌러 제어판을 실행합니다.

“프로그램 및 기능”을 열고 “nProtect Online Security V1.0(PFS)” 항목을 찾아 제거합니다.

Method 03. nProtectUninstaller.exe 사용 앱 제거

nProtect Online Security 프로그램 폴더로 이동하여 설치 마법사를 이용하여 삭제할 수도 있습니다.

  • C:\Program Files\INCAInternet UnInstall\nProtect Online Security\nProtectUninstaller.exe

03 Inca Internet – nProetct Online Security 정보

물론 사용자가 직접 System32 폴더에서 해당 파일을 제거하는 것도 하나의 방법이지만, 만일 실수라도 발생 시 시스템에 심각한 오류가 발생할 수 있으므로 개인적으로는 추천 드리지 않습니다.

실행 중인 프로세스

  • C:\Program Files\INCAInternet\nProtect Online Security\nossvc.exe
  • C:\Program Files\INCAInternet\nProtect Online Security\nosstarter.npe

nProtect Online Security 관련 드라이버 서비스

  • C:\Windows\system32\TKFsFt64.sys – TKFsFtM
  • C:\Windows\system32\TKPcFtCb64.sys – TKPcFt
  • C:\Windows\system32\TKFsAv64.sys – TKFsAvM
  • C:\Windows\system32\TKRgFtXp64.sys – TKRgFt
  • C:\Windows\system32\TKRgAc2k64.sys – TKRgAc
  • C:\Windows\system32\TKCtrl2k64.sys – TKCtrl
  • C:\Windows\system32\TKTool2k64.sys – TKTool
명령으로 DirectStorage 지원 여부 확인

nProtect Oneline Security 프로그램 제거 시 “TKFsFtM64.sys” 파일은 “TKFsFtM64.sys_” 이름으로 변경되며, DirectStorage(BypassIO 지원) 기능을 활성화할 수 있습니다.

마치며

DirectStorage 핵심 요소인 BypassIO가 정상적으로 동작하지 않으면, NVMe SSD 드라이브를 사용하더라도 기대한 만큼의 빠른 로딩 속도나 비동기 I/O 성능을 얻기 어렵습니다.

특히 “BypassIO 지원되지 않음” 메시지가 표시된다면, 대부분 드라이버 문제이며 TKFsFtM 뿐만 아니라 다양한 원인으로 발생할 수도 있습니다.

nProtect와 같이 시스템 전반의 파일의 입출력 경로에 관여하는 방식으로 동작하는 프로그램이 설치되어 있다면 BypassIO 비호환 문제가 나타날 수 있습니다.

만약 사용 중인 시스템에서 TKFsFtM이 아닌 다른 드라이버 문제가 발생한다면, 해당 드라이버에 대해 검색하여 다른 보안 프로그램을 함께 점검하는 것이 좋은 접근 방식이 될 수 있습니다.

Leave a Comment